Responsibilities
  • Full lifecycle engineering for Muon’s infrared remote sensing instrument through design, build, test, and operation.
  • Collaborate across Muon disciplines (e.g. Science, Program, Systems, HW/SW) and external partners and vendors to successfully complete cross-functional efforts.
  • Execute technical trade studies and make/buy decisions ranging in scope from individual components to system level architecture.
  • Perform simulation and modeling efforts, as needed, and develop associated tools and infrastructure to improve the efficiency and pace of our development efforts.
  • Support instrument test campaigns, including characterization, performance, qualification, etc. and collaborate on test strategies and standards.
  • Drive technical risk management for the instrument including capturing, evaluating, and proposing mitigation approaches.
  • Maintain appropriate levels of balance between rapid iteration and prototyping and design for manufacturing at scale.
  • Collaborate with spacecraft AI&T and Operations teams during build, test, launch, and operation phases of missions as the instrument technical point-of-contact.
  • Support prototyping and demonstration activities by designing, developing, and integrating instrument components and subsystems.

Muon Space provides tailor-made sensing solutions for organizations to solve mission-critical challenges, offering climate and Earth systems data developed for specific needs. The company deploys custom space sensors using a fleet of adaptable technologies, including large scale networks of sensors in space, to secure insights and enable organizations to take climate action.
